The right choice is (C) 91. The correlation between the variables x and y is significant.

Using a regression line, it is possible to predict a student's score if they study seven hours.

A regression line usually looks like this:

y = α + βx

In this case, Y is the dependent variable, and X is the independent variable.

The equation for regression is:

y = 56.114 + 5.044 x

Determine the value of y as follows for x = 7:

y = 56.114 + 5.044 x

= 56.114 + (5.044 * 7)

= 91.422

≈ 91

Consequently, a student who studied for seven hours received a score of 91.
